UML(七)状态图

 认识

     虽然活动图与状态图都是状态机的表现形式,但是两者还是有本质区别:活动图着重表现从一个活动到另一个活动的控制流,是内部处理驱动的流程;而状态图着重描述从一个状态到另一个状态的流程。


  状态图

     状态图(Statechart Diagram)是描述一个实体基于事件反应的动态行为,显示了该实体如何根据当前所处的状态对不同的事件做出反应的。通常我们创建一个UML状态图是为了以下的研究目的:研究类、角色、子系统、或组件的复杂行为。(简单的说就是一个状态满足一个条件之后到达另一个状态)


   基本图符(出了状态的框框、其他的都跟活动图一样)


状态图(圆角长方形)




实例(一个状态满足一个条件到达另一个状态、如书是待入库状态、满足新书入库这个条件之后就是待解状态了)





状态机


      状态机就是状态转移图、是用来展示状态与状态之间转换的图



还有一篇状态图的文章写得挺好、网上的、推荐看下

http://blog.csdn.net/u010191034/article/details/17633623



——————————呼呼……最近开始补博客———————chenchen




评论 14
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值